1. Overview
The Pikos Institute Mastering Implant Dentistry Fundamentals Module 2 provides comprehensive training on multiple implant placements, guided bone regeneration (GBR), and the management of compromised extraction sockets. This interactive program emphasizes practical applications, including the clinical utilization of Leukocyte- and Platelet-Rich Fibrin (L-PRF), to enhance surgical predictability and optimize hard and soft tissue healing in implant dentistry.

2. Learning Objectives
-
Execute safe, predictable, and evidence-based surgical protocols for placing multiple dental implants.
-
Apply advanced guided bone regeneration (GBR) techniques to successfully reconstruct and manage complex alveolar ridge defects.
-
Formulate and implement effective clinical treatment plans for structurally compromised extraction sockets.
-
Utilize Leukocyte- and Platelet-Rich Fibrin (L-PRF) to accelerate and enhance soft and hard tissue healing outcomes.
-
Identify, prevent, and surgically manage potential complications associated with advanced bone grafting and implant procedures.
